THE eight branch of the Pizza Hut restaurant franchise opened on Friday with a new location within the departure terminal at the Cheddi Jagan International Airport (CJIA). The business will cater to both outgoing passengers and staff at the CJIA. Minister of Public Works, Juan Edghill, welcomed the move by Corum Group Guyana.
“We are extremely delighted that Pizza Hut Guyana has expanded its brand to the Cheddi Jagan International Airport. We believe that this investment is an expression of confidence in our economy,” he said. Minister Edghill added: “It is also an indication of what is to come, as the government looks to increase the passenger experience by adding additional food and dining options.” According to Corum Group Guyana Managing Director, Clairmont Cummings, some 23 jobs were created as a result of the new location. The company is also looking to open two other Pizza Hut restaurants this year.

“The opening of Pizza Hut (CJIA) will provide travelers and airport staff with fast, convenient, and delicious food options. Our airport branch allows us to cater to hungry travelers who want great tasting food on the fly. We are honoured to provide this service,” Cummings said.
He noted that the Pizza Hut brand continues to perform exceptionally well under Corum’s management, with a strong and loyal customer base.
Corum Holdings is a diversified company that currently operates in three industries: distribution, restaurant management, and real estate development.
Corum is based in Georgetown, Guyana and was founded by Clairmont Cummings, in 2013, with the support of Dwayne Cummings and Navin Singh. The company started off with a single independent restaurant named Gravity Lounge and rapidly expanded its portfolio.
